Werner Enterprises Selects Samsara's Connected Operations Cloud to Strengthen Safety and Driver Experience

SAN FRANCISCO--(BUSINESS WIRE)--Samsara Inc. ("Samsara") (NYSE: IOT) today announced that the Samsara Connected Operations Cloud was selected by Werner Enterprises (Nasdaq: WERN), one of the nation’s largest transportation and logistics companies. Werner leverages Samsara to improve the safety and experience of drivers across its fleet and reduce costs.

With more than 8,500 trucks, 27,000 trailers, and 14,000 associates, safety on and off the road is a top priority for Werner. Video footage from front-facing Samsara AI Dash Cams helps the truckload transportation and logistics services company to better understand how incidents on the road happen and how to prevent them in the future.

Samsara AI Dash Cams enable real-time incident detection, in-cab preventative coaching, coaching workflows, and worker safety scores. Alerts provide Werner’s drivers with audio warnings when high-risk behaviors like speeding, rolling stops, and harsh braking are detected. As a result of Samsara adoption, Werner saw positive safety outcomes and found more opportunities to recognize drivers for good behavior and attentiveness on the road.

Werner has a “Cloud First, Cloud Now” strategy and is well on its way to being the first major truckload carrier in North America to move its entire technology stack and operations to the Cloud. Samsara’s open ecosystem makes it possible for Werner to collect, analyze, and act on data from Samsara’s Connected Operations Cloud in its proprietary fleet management platform. With more than 4.6 trillion data points processed annually, Samsara is uniquely positioned to help large transportation and logistics companies increase their operations’ safety, efficiency, and sustainability.

About Werner Enterprises
Werner Enterprises, Inc. (Nasdaq: WERN) delivers superior truckload transportation and logistics services to customers across the United States, Mexico and Canada. With 2021 revenues of $2.7 billion, an industry-leading modern truck and trailer fleet, more than 14,000 talented associates and our innovative Werner EDGE technology, we are an essential solutions provider for customers who value the integrity of their supply chain and require safe and exceptional on-time service. Werner provides Dedicated and One-Way Truckload services as well as Logistics services that include truckload brokerage, freight management, intermodal and final mile.
